The Montréal agglomeration council has appointed Marie-Claude Baril, Borough Councillor for Rivière-des-Prairies–Pointe-aux-Trembles, to the STM Board of Directors.

The Société de transport de Montréal (STM) welcomes the appointment of Marie-Claude Baril, Borough Councillor for Rivière-des-Prairies–Pointe-aux-Trembles, to its Board of Directors effective March 21, 2024.

“The STM Board of Directors is delighted to welcome Ms. Baril,” says Board Chair Éric Alan Caldwell. “Her unwavering commitment to the environment and her in-depth knowledge of the key issues concerning Montréal’s development make her an ideal partner to advance sustainable mobility in our community.”

Baril was appointed by the agglomeration council to replace Gracia Kasoki Katahwa, Mayor of Côte-des-Neiges–Notre-Dame-de-Grâce and STM board member since December 2021.
The STM extends its warmest thanks to Kasoki Katahwa for her dedication throughout her term, during which she chaired the board’s human resources committee.

As borough mayor, she was also invaluable in helping complete the Chemin Queen-Mary and Chemin de la Côte-Saint-Luc reserved lane projects, which have already improved the bus travel experience along these routes.

“Gracia Kasoki Katahwa helped move many issues forward by taking an active role in the board’s work,” says Caldwell. “In addition to playing a key role in Marie-Claude Léonard’s appointment as CEO of the STM, she was instrumental in advancing diversity and inclusion within the organization. On behalf of the entire board, I thank Ms. Kasoki Katahwa for her undeniable contributions to sustainable mobility.”
